EEL 868 is a 2010 Porsche Panamera in Blue with a 4,806c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 100%.
Across all 2010 Porsche Panamera models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.5% with a typical mileage of 54,046 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Porsche Panamera f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 380 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EEL 868,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Porsche Panamera typically stays on UK roads for around 17 years. At 16 years old, this Porsche Panamera is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
